""A Dissertation Upon The Phaenomena Of The Harvest Moon: Also, The Description And Use Of A New Four Wheeled Orrery"" is a book written by James Ferguson in 1747. The book provides an in-depth analysis of the Harvest Moon, a phenomenon that occurs when the moon appears larger and brighter than usual during the fall season. The author explains the scientific reasons behind this phenomenon and how it affects the earth's tides.In addition to the dissertation on the Harvest Moon, the book also includes a detailed description of a new four-wheeled orrery, a mechanical model that demonstrates the movements of the planets and moons in the solar system. The author provides instructions on how to use the orrery and explains its significance in understanding the workings of the universe.Overall, ""A Dissertation Upon The Phaenomena Of The Harvest Moon: Also, The Description And Use Of A New Four Wheeled Orrery"" is a valuable resource for anyone interested in astronomy and the mechanics of the solar system. The book provides clear explanations of complex concepts and offers practical insights into the workings of the universe.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
